All of the files in this directory are courtesy the Israel State Archives. The files constitute the first six volumes of the printed work. Volumes VII and VIII, the Facsimile of Eichmann's statement in German to the Israeli Police, and Volume IX, Microfiche copies of the documents submitted at the trial, are not included.
